Fitness Technology

Fitbit Distance Tracking: Accelerometers, Stride Length, and GPS

By Jordan 7 min read

Fitbit devices measure distance by combining accelerometer-based step counting with an estimated or user-defined stride length, often enhancing accuracy through integrated or connected GPS for outdoor activities.

How Does Fitbit Measure Distance?

Fitbit devices primarily measure distance by combining accelerometer data to count steps with an estimated or user-defined stride length, often enhancing accuracy through integrated or connected GPS for outdoor activities.

The Core Mechanism: Accelerometry and Step Counting

At the heart of Fitbit's distance tracking lies its ability to accurately count steps. This is achieved through sophisticated internal sensors and algorithms:

  • Tri-axis Accelerometer: Every Fitbit device contains a miniature tri-axis accelerometer. This sensor detects movement in three dimensions (up-down, side-to-side, and forward-backward). As your body moves, the accelerometer measures the acceleration and deceleration, identifying the distinct patterns associated with a step.
  • Algorithm Interpretation: Raw accelerometer data is complex and noisy. Fitbit's proprietary algorithms process this data, filtering out extraneous movements (like fidgeting or hand gestures) and identifying the rhythmic, oscillatory patterns characteristic of walking or running. When the algorithm recognizes a consistent pattern that meets certain criteria (e.g., intensity, duration, specific waveform), it registers a step.
  • Filtering Noise: These algorithms are constantly refined to distinguish between genuine steps and other movements that might mimic them. For instance, shaking your wrist might cause some acceleration, but it won't typically match the specific biomechanical signature of a true step.

From Steps to Distance: The Stride Length Factor

Once steps are counted, the device must convert this step count into a meaningful distance. This crucial conversion relies on your stride length:

  • Personalized Stride Length: Your stride length is the average distance your body travels with each step. Fitbit devices initially estimate your stride length based on your height and gender, which you provide during setup. Taller individuals generally have longer strides than shorter individuals.
  • Manual Input and Refinement: For greater accuracy, users can manually measure and input their precise walking and running stride lengths into the Fitbit app. This personalized data significantly improves distance calculations, especially for individuals whose natural gait deviates from statistical averages.
  • Dynamic Adjustment: Some advanced Fitbit models may attempt to dynamically adjust your stride length over time, learning from your movement patterns and comparing them with GPS data (if available) during logged activities.

The formula is straightforward: Total Distance = Number of Steps × Stride Length.

Enhancing Accuracy: GPS Integration

While accelerometry and stride length provide a good estimate, GPS (Global Positioning System) offers a higher level of precision, particularly for outdoor activities:

  • Connected GPS: Many Fitbit models utilize "Connected GPS." This means the Fitbit device itself does not have a built-in GPS receiver. Instead, it connects via Bluetooth to your smartphone and leverages your phone's GPS capabilities to track your real-time location, speed, and distance during outdoor walks, runs, or bike rides. The phone's GPS data then overrides or augments the accelerometer-based distance calculation for that specific activity.
  • Built-in GPS: Premium Fitbit devices, like certain smartwatches, feature a built-in GPS receiver. This allows the device to independently track your route, pace, and distance without needing to carry a smartphone. This is the most accurate method for outdoor distance tracking as it directly measures the ground covered.
  • GPS vs. Accelerometer Priority: When GPS is active and a strong signal is acquired, the Fitbit prioritizes GPS data for distance measurement due to its superior accuracy in measuring linear displacement over ground. When GPS is unavailable (e.g., indoors, poor signal) or not activated, the device reverts to its accelerometer-based step counting and stride length estimation.

Factors Influencing Accuracy

While Fitbit employs sophisticated technology, several factors can influence the accuracy of its distance measurements:

  • Arm Movement vs. Leg Movement: Since many Fitbits are worn on the wrist, vigorous arm movements that don't correspond to leg movements (e.g., washing dishes, playing an instrument) can sometimes lead to an overestimation of steps and, consequently, distance. Conversely, pushing a stroller or shopping cart can sometimes lead to undercounting steps if the arm movement is suppressed.
  • Activity Type: Walking and running typically yield the most accurate results. Activities with non-standard gaits or minimal arm swing (e.g., cycling, elliptical, some forms of weightlifting) will not be accurately tracked by step count alone for distance.
  • Surface and Terrain: Walking or running on uneven terrain, soft surfaces (like sand), or inclines/declines can subtly alter your natural stride length, potentially leading to minor discrepancies.
  • Device Placement: While wrist-worn devices are common, some Fitbits can be clipped to clothing (e.g., waistband). Optimal placement can vary slightly depending on the device and activity.
  • Individual Biomechanics: Unique gait patterns, limps, or very irregular walking styles can impact the algorithm's ability to consistently identify steps.
  • Firmware and Algorithm Updates: Fitbit continuously refines its algorithms through firmware updates, which can improve accuracy over time by learning from user data and addressing identified limitations.

Optimizing Your Fitbit's Distance Tracking

To ensure the most accurate distance measurements from your Fitbit, consider these tips:

  • Ensure Proper Fit and Placement: Wear your wrist-based Fitbit snugly but comfortably on your non-dominant wrist. If using a clip-on device, ensure it's securely attached to your waistband or pocket.
  • Update Your Stride Length: Regularly measure and update your walking and running stride lengths in the Fitbit app. This is arguably the single most impactful step for improving accuracy when GPS is not used.
  • Utilize GPS When Available: For outdoor activities, always ensure Connected GPS (via your phone) or built-in GPS (on capable models) is active and has a strong signal. Start your activity after the GPS has locked on.
  • Sync Regularly: Frequent syncing ensures your device has the latest algorithms and that your personal settings (like stride length) are fully applied.
  • Understand Its Limitations: Recognize that no activity tracker is 100% accurate, especially when relying solely on accelerometer data. For professional-level precision, dedicated GPS running watches or calibrated treadmills might be necessary.

Conclusion: A Blend of Technology and Personalization

Fitbit's approach to measuring distance is a sophisticated blend of sensor technology, algorithmic intelligence, and user personalization. By combining the precise step-counting capabilities of accelerometers with individually tailored stride length data, and further enhancing this with GPS for outdoor activities, Fitbit provides users with a comprehensive and generally reliable estimate of their movement over distance. Understanding these underlying mechanisms empowers users to optimize their device's performance and interpret their fitness data more effectively.

Key Takeaways

  • Fitbit primarily measures distance by combining accelerometer-based step counting with an estimated or user-defined stride length.
  • A tri-axis accelerometer detects movement, and sophisticated algorithms filter noise to accurately identify and count steps.
  • Distance is calculated by multiplying the number of steps by the user's stride length, which can be personalized for greater accuracy.
  • GPS (connected via phone or built-in) significantly enhances distance accuracy for outdoor activities, taking priority over accelerometer data when available.
  • Accuracy can be influenced by factors such as arm movement, activity type, terrain, and device placement, but can be optimized through proper setup and GPS utilization.

Frequently Asked Questions

How does Fitbit count steps?

Fitbit devices use a tri-axis accelerometer to detect movement patterns characteristic of steps. Proprietary algorithms process this data, filtering out noise and identifying consistent patterns to register a step.

How does Fitbit convert steps into distance?

Once steps are counted, Fitbit converts this to distance using your stride length. This is initially estimated based on your height and gender, but accuracy can be significantly improved by manually inputting your walking and running stride lengths into the Fitbit app.

How does GPS enhance Fitbit's distance accuracy?

Many Fitbit models use "Connected GPS" by linking to your smartphone's GPS. Premium models have built-in GPS. When active, GPS data overrides or augments accelerometer-based calculations for superior accuracy in outdoor activities.

What factors can affect Fitbit's distance measurement accuracy?

Factors like vigorous arm movements not corresponding to leg movements, specific activity types (e.g., cycling), uneven terrain, device placement, and individual biomechanics can influence accuracy. Pushing a stroller might also lead to undercounting.

How can I improve my Fitbit's distance tracking accuracy?

To optimize accuracy, ensure proper device fit, manually update your stride length in the app, utilize GPS for outdoor activities, sync regularly, and understand the device's inherent limitations.